Course Content

• Soil Biology and Soil Health
• Soil Physical Properties and Management
• Soil Chemistry and Nutrient Cycling
• Soil Health Assessment and Monitoring (including Soil Health Indicators)
• Principles of Soil Conservation and Sustainable Land Management
• Soil Erosion and Remediation Techniques
• Improving Soil Health through Cover Cropping and Organic Matter Management
• Water Management for Soil Health
• Precision Agriculture and Soil Health
• Policy and Economics of Soil Health Improvement

Career path

Career Role (Soil Health & Improvement) Description
Soil Scientist Conducting soil surveys, analyzing soil samples, advising on soil management. High demand in sustainable agriculture.
Soil Conservationist Protecting soil resources through sustainable land management practices. Crucial role in environmental protection.
Agricultural Consultant (Soil Focus) Providing expert advice to farmers on soil health improvement strategies and precision agriculture. Growing demand in UK farming.
Environmental Consultant (Soil Specialist) Assessing soil contamination and remediation, advising on land reclamation projects. Essential for brownfield regeneration.
Agronomist (Soil Health Management) Optimizing crop yields through soil health management, integrating precision farming techniques. Vital for food security.
